Output 542640823a087459778c80fee54e09e66571fd59065edcffbefc17c0fd7595ca:0

value
2480709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6361ec6f1a292eb928a0f5e4083ab94b868f38f8 OP_EQUAL
address
3AkW8PDim4wpLkvnCLX8zmAK99QPJrovvh
transaction
542640823a087459778c80fee54e09e66571fd59065edcffbefc17c0fd7595ca
spent
true